Hi snowstorm
Its all fairly easy really.

You start with baby steps and gradually add bits in through 31 days till you have a little routine going.

In addition there is a different Zone of the house each week with a daily mission to sort out.
Its all about doing things in managable chucks, usually 15 mins at a time
